Abstract

The invention discloses an oil leakage detecting device for the hydraulic cylinder end of a gear-rack hydraulic steering gear. The oil leakage detecting device comprises a test bed, a rack and an inner pull rod ball head located at the outer end of the rack; a piston rod of an oil cylinder fixed to the test bed is opposite to the ball center of the inner pull rod ball head and perpendicular to the rack, the piston rod is connected with a pressure sensor, the inner pull rod ball head is sleeved with a sleeve, and a connecting rod is arranged between the pressure sensor and the sleeve. Threads are arranged at the two ends of the connecting rod and matched with a threaded hole in the pressure sensor and a threaded hole in a sleeve body correspondingly. The oil leakage detecting device has the remarkable advantage of being high in detection efficiency.

Technical field: [0001] The invention relates to a measurement technology, in particular to a detection device for oil leakage at the hydraulic cylinder end of a rack and pinion hydraulic steering gear. Background technique: [0002] The rack and pinion hydraulic steering gear is equipped with multiple oil seal components such as hydraulic cylinder, support sleeve oil seal, rack and rack piston, and hydraulic cylinder oil seal. When the steering gear is working, the rack reciprocates axially in the hydraulic cylinder. When the above When the oil seal assembly does not meet the requirements, there will be a radial gap between the rack and the end of the oil cylinder and oil leakage will occur. For this reason, the steering gear needs to be inspected before leaving the factory.
